Tips to Enhance Vocabulary Retention

By implementing the following tips, you can enhance your vocabulary retention, making it easier to recall and use new words effectively during the TOEFL exam and beyond:

Contextual Learning

Learn words in context to understand their usage and nuances. Read extensively, including academic articles, books, and newspapers, to see how words are used in different sentences. Creating your own sentences with new vocabulary can also reinforce understanding.

Regular Practice and Revision

Consistent practice is key to retention. Schedule regular review sessions, using spaced repetition techniques to revisit words at increasing intervals. This helps transfer vocabulary from short-term to long-term memory.

Use Mnemonics and Word Associations

Mnemonics and word associations can make memorizing new vocabulary easier. Create memorable associations or stories for difficult words. For example, link the word “gregarious” (sociable) with “Greg,” a friendly and sociable person.

Engage in Active Usage

Incorporate new words into your daily conversations, writing, and thinking. Actively using new vocabulary helps solidify your understanding and recall. Practice speaking with friends or writing essays using the new words you’ve learned.

Flashcards and Spaced Repetition

Use flashcards to study new vocabulary. Apps like Anki and Quizlet use spaced repetition algorithms to optimize review times, helping you remember words more effectively over the long term.

Visual and Auditory Learning

Combine visual and auditory learning techniques. Watch English-language videos, listen to podcasts, and use visual aids like charts and diagrams. Hearing and seeing words used in various contexts reinforces retention.

Join Study Groups and Online Forums

Collaborate with others in study groups or online forums. Discussing and teaching new vocabulary to peers can reinforce your own understanding and retention. Engaging with a community can also provide motivation and support.

Why Vocabulary Matters in TOEFL?

Vocabulary plays an essential role in the TOEFL exam, influencing your performance in every section. In the reading section, a strong vocabulary helps you understand complex texts and answer questions accurately. For the listening section, understanding lectures and conversations hinges on recognizing specialized terms. In the speaking section, a rich vocabulary allows you to articulate ideas clearly and maintain fluency, which is essential for a high score....
